The Story of Merlin follows Arthur's career (and Merlin's part in it) as he is designated king by the magical sign of the Sword in the Stone, triumphs over his rebellious barons and drives out the Saxons. With his marriage to Guinevere, he acquires the Round Table, and sets up the famous order of knighthood which is at the centre of his power.
